Solution

The correct option is A

12.5 N


Step-1: Given data

Mass of the object, m=5kg

Initial speed of the object, u=65cm/s=0.65m/s.

Final speed of the object, v=15cm/s=0.15m/s.

Time,t=0.2s.

Step-2: Finding average resisting force

Using Newton's second law of motion:

F=ma

F=m×v-ut

F=5×0.15-0.650.2F=-12.5N

Hence average resisting force is 12.5Nand the correct option is (a).
